1. Non-Rechargeable Batteries

Another word that is used to call non-rechargeable batteries is disposable batteries. They must be disposed of properly once these batteries have served their purpose. This type of battery is not rechargeable and is only for one-time use.

The perk of using a non-rechargeable battery is that it costs less than a rechargeable one. Additionally, non-rechargeable batteries last longer than rechargeable ones. Wireless mouse batteries are often only good for about six months before they need to be replaced. Although, this varies based on the type of mouse and its power requirements.

For instance, some mouse batteries can last over a year without needing replacement- no matter how often you use them. On the contrary, if you buy low-quality and cheap batteries, they will likely die after a few weeks of use. Therefore, it is imperative to purchase high-quality batteries so that your mouse can maximize its battery life.

2. Rechargeable Batteries

The best thing about rechargeable batteries is that they can be recharged and reused as many times as you want. These cups are made so that they can be reused over and over again, which means there will be less waste.

Wireless mice come with a rechargeable battery pack which can be charged by means of docking it onto the mouse or plugging it into an electrical outlet. When the mouse is plugged in, it will start to charge for about 2-3 hours before being fully charged.

Although, these rechargeable batteries do not last as long as the other kinds of batteries when they are fully charged. However, because they’re designed to be reused over and over again without needing a replacement so often, there’s no need for users to replace them. And, of course, you’ll never need to buy new batteries again.

Also, rechargeable batteries do not last that long. After some time, they lose their capability to hold an electrical charge and need to be replaced. Experts and reviews says that a decent quality rechargeable mouse battery can usually last for about 400-700 charges before it needs to be replaced. If you use your mouse frequently, then the battery will last anywhere from 1.5 years to 2.5 years. Though, certain batteries will only last for up to one single year or even less than that, depending on the stuff of the battery or the company that produces it.

1. Avoid Using Your Mouse In Hot Environment

One important thing you need to know about improving the battery life of your wireless mouse. There is a suggestion not to use the mouse in higher Celsius such as during hot summer days because this can affect both the battery life and durability of the mouse as well.

The optimal temperature range for wireless mice is within 15-30 degrees Celsius. 4. Turning On The Power-Saving Mode

A lot of wireless mice come with a power-saving mode that can be activated when they are not being used. The power-saving mode on a wireless mouse aids in conserving battery life. This setting will make it easier for the mouse to go into low-power mode and prolong its battery life.

Furthermore, when the mode is switched on – the computer mouse turns off its RGB lights and reduces its performance. Therefore, if your mouse has this capability – switch it off while you are not using it.
